  • Non Banking Financial Companies

  • Which is a NBFC?"Non-banking financial company" means-a financial institution which is a company;a non banking institution and which has as its principal business the receiving of deposits, under any scheme or arrangement or in any other manner, or lending in any manner;such other non-banking institution or class of such institutions, as the bank may, with the previous approval of the Central Government and by notification in the Official Gazette, specify.

  • Classification of NBFC are:

    EQUIPMENT-LEASING COMPANY; HIRE-PURCHASE COMPANY; LOAN COMPANY; INVESTMENT COMPANY MUTUAL FUND COMPANY CHIT FUNDS RESIDUARY FINANCE COMPANY HOUSING FINANCE COMPANY

  • EQUIPMENT- LEASING COMPANY Means a company which is a financial institution carrying on as its principal business, the activity of leasing of equipment. EQUIPMENT LEASE - An agreement that specifies the rights and obligations between a lessor (who owns equipment) and a lessee (to whom the lease gives certain rights to possess and use the equipment). Obtaining the use of machinery, vehicles or other equipment on a rental basis. This avoids the need to invest capital in equipment. Ownership rests in the hands of the financial institution or leasing company, while the business has the actual use of it

  • HIRE PURCHASE COMPANYIt is a company which is a financial institution carrying on its main activity as hire purchase transactions or the financing of such transactions

  • LOAN COMPANYIt means any company which is a financial institution carrying on as its main business by providing finance whether by making loans or advances

  • INVESTMENT COMPANYAn investment company is a company whose main business is holding securities of other companies purely for investment purposes. The investment company invests money on behalf of its shareholders who in turn share in the profits and losses.

  • MUTUAL FUNDA mutual fund is a type of investment company that pools money from many investors and invests the money in stocks, bonds, money-market instruments, other securities, or even cash

  • CHIT FUNDCHIT means a transaction whether called chit, chit fund, chitty, kury or by any other name or under which a person enters into an agreement with a specified number of persons that every one of them shall subscribe a certain sum of money by way of periodical installments over a definite period and that each such subscriber shall, in his turn, as determined by lot or by auction or by tender or in such other manner as may be specified in the chit agreement, be entitled to the prize amount.

  • RESIDUANRY FINANCE COMPANYResiduary Non-Banking Company-class of NBFCPrincipal business the receiving of deposits, under any scheme or arrangement or in any other manner and not being investment, asset financing, loan company.The functioning of these companies is different from those of NBFCs in terms of method of mobilization of deposits and requirement of deployment of depositors' funds.

  • Role of NBFCsAs recognized by RBI and expert committeesDevelopment of sectors like Transport & InfrastructureSubstantial employment generationHelp & increase wealth creationBroad base economic developmentIrreplaceable supplement to bank credit in rural segmentsmajor thrust on semi-urban, rural areas & first time buyers / usersTo finance economically weaker sectionsHuge contribution to the State exchequer

  • ROLE OF NBFC.contd70-80% of Commercial Vehicles are finance driven

    Indian economy is more dependent on roadsHeavy Govt. outlay for mega road projectsHeavy replacement demand anticipated 30 lacs commercial vehicles by the year 2007Another Rs.6000 Crores required for phasing out old commercial vehiclesCRISIL in its study has placed commercial vehicle financing under low risk categoryEach commercial vehicle manufactured, sold and financed gives employment to minimum 20 persons (direct and indirect)
